Overview

The NEO-M8J-0 is a concurrent GNSS module that leverages the u-blox M8 engine to provide high-sensitivity positioning across multiple constellations including GPS, GLONASS, BeiDou, and Galileo. This module features integrated Flash memory for data logging and firmware updates, alongside an additional SAW filter and LNA to enhance RF performance in challenging environments. It is designed for low power consumption, requiring only 21 mA during continuous operation at 3.0 V.

Why Choose This Part

This module integrates a built-in SAW filter and LNA to maximize jam immunity and sensitivity, reaching down to -164 dBm. The inclusion of internal Flash memory allows for field updates and local data storage, while the hardware-based spoofing detection adds a critical layer of security for professional applications.

Key Specifications

Frequency 1.575GHz
Sensitivity -164dBm
Applications GPS
Mounting Type Surface Mount
Data Interface I2C, SPI, UART, USB
Package / Case 24-SMD Module
Voltage - Supply 2.7V ~ 3.6V
Current - Receiving 67mA
Operating Temperature -40degC ~ 85degC
Modulation or Protocol BeiDou, Galileo, GLONASS, GNSS, GPS

Getting Started

Designers can interface with the NEO-M8J-0 via UART, USB, SPI, or the I2C-compliant DDC interface. To evaluate the module, use the u-center GNSS evaluation software from u-blox for real-time configuration and performance analysis. Ensure the power supply is stable between 2.7V and 3.6V and provide a clear line-of-sight for the connected antenna to achieve optimal cold start times.
